Barcelona could lose 25 million euros because of Real Betis’ exchange exercises.

Barcelona faces potential financial setbacks after Real Betis signed Colombian striker Cucho Hernández for €13 million. This move casts doubt on Betis’ ability to finalize the €25 million permanent transfer of Vitor Roque from Barcelona, a key part of the Catalan club’s financial plans. Leeds United salaries: Who is the Whites’ most generously compensated player and all that you want to realize about Leeds’ pay bill.

Leeds United, a top contender for Premier League promotion in 2024, boasts one of the highest payrolls in the Championship. Their annual wage bill reflects their aspirations, with top earners like striker Patrick Bamford (£3.64 million), winger Dan James (£2.6 million), and left-back Junior Firpo (£3.12 million). Neymar, 32, has returned to Santos, where his career began, after his Al-Hilal contract ended due to injuries. Despite speculation about joining Inter Miami, he signed an initial six-month deal with Santos. At his unveiling, he embraced a Batman persona, symbolizing his comeback.
